Question - A firm purchased 50 units of materials with a unit price of $1.30 on June 1. On June 15, the firm purchased 50 units with a unit price of $1.20. If the firm uses the LIFO method of inventory pricing, Calculate the total cost of 65 units issued on June 20 would be

$83.00.

$79.50.

$78.00.

$84.50.
